クラス MessageSecurityExpressionRoot
java.lang.ObjectSE
org.springframework.security.access.expression.SecurityExpressionRoot
org.springframework.security.messaging.access.expression.MessageSecurityExpressionRoot
- 実装されたすべてのインターフェース:
SecurityExpressionOperations
Message
式に使用される SecurityExpressionRoot
。- 導入:
- 4.0
フィールドサマリー
フィールドコンストラクターのサマリー
コンストラクターコンストラクター説明MessageSecurityExpressionRoot
(SupplierSE<Authentication> authentication, org.springframework.messaging.Message<?> message) MessageSecurityExpressionRoot
(Authentication authentication, org.springframework.messaging.Message<?> message) メソッドのサマリー
クラス org.springframework.security.access.expression.SecurityExpressionRoot から継承されたメソッド
denyAll, getAuthentication, getPrincipal, hasAnyAuthority, hasAnyRole, hasAuthority, hasPermission, hasPermission, hasRole, isAnonymous, isAuthenticated, isFullyAuthenticated, isRememberMe, permitAll, setDefaultRolePrefix, setPermissionEvaluator, setRoleHierarchy, setTrustResolver
フィールドの詳細
message
public final org.springframework.messaging.Message<?> message
コンストラクターの詳細
MessageSecurityExpressionRoot
public MessageSecurityExpressionRoot(Authentication authentication, org.springframework.messaging.Message<?> message) MessageSecurityExpressionRoot
public MessageSecurityExpressionRoot(SupplierSE<Authentication> authentication, org.springframework.messaging.Message<?> message) - パラメーター:
authentication
- 使用するAuthentication
のSupplier
SEmessage
- 使用するMessage
- 導入:
- 5.8